A note before these figures: with a population of 833, Taholah's ACS estimates come from a small number of survey responses and carry wide margins of error. Individual percentages below — particularly rates that round to 0% or 100% — are approximations, not precise measurements. See data.census.gov for the published margins of error.

Population Overview

Taholah is a small community located in Washington, within Grays Harbor County. The total population is 833. It ranks as the 411th most populous out of 628 Census-designated places in Washington.

Age Demographics

The median age in Taholah is 35.8 years. This is 7% lower than the state median of 38.3 years.

Economy, Income & Housing

The median household income in Taholah is $45,114. This is 54% lower than the state median of $98,141. It is also 44% lower than the national median of $80,734. The poverty rate stands at 34.7%. This is 250% higher than the state poverty rate of 9.9%. With more than one in five residents living below the poverty line, economic hardship is a significant challenge for the community. The unemployment rate is 7.7%. This is 52% higher than the state rate of 5.1%. The median home value is $101,300. Housing costs are 82% lower than the state median of $564,600. With a home-value-to-income ratio of just 2.2x, Taholah is one of the most affordable housing markets in the area. 78.8% of occupied housing units are owner-occupied. This homeownership rate is 23% higher than the state average of 63.8%.

Education

5.8% of residents aged 25 and older hold a bachelor's degree or higher. This is among the lowest rates in the state, which may correlate with employment and income patterns. This is 85% lower than the state rate of 39.6%. Nationally, 35.7% of adults hold at least a bachelor's degree. The high school graduation rate (or equivalent) is 88.3%.

Data Sources & Methodology

All demographic data for Taholah, Washington is sourced from the U.S. Census Bureau's American Community Survey (ACS) 2020–2024 5-Year Estimates. The ACS collects data from approximately 3.5 million households annually and pools five years of responses so that even small communities can be measured, though the margin of error widens as the population falls. Comparisons are made against Washington state averages and national averages calculated from the same dataset. Rankings reflect the city's position among all 628 Census-designated places in Washington.
